Syria ends military operation against al-Assad loyalists after days of fighting
According to UK-based war monitor, The Syrian Observatory for Human Rights, 1,130 people were killed in the clashes, including 830 civilians.

Syria's interim president Ahmed al-Sharaa forms committees to investigate clashes with Alawites
Syria’s interim President Ahmed al-Sharaa forms committees to investigate the recent waves of violence between security forces and Alawite loyalists of ousted President Bashar al-Assad.

Moscow Ukraine ceasefire violation has sparked new tensions, with Russia warning of retaliation. Despite a US-brokered ceasefire, Ukraine struck an oil depot in Krasnodar and destroyed a gas metering station in Sudzha. Maria Zakharova accused Kiev of sabotaging peace efforts, citing deliberate attacks on civilians. The Kremlin condemned the violations, while Putin warned Trump of Ukraine’s history of derailing agreements. Moscow now reserves the right to retaliate if attacks persist, escalating fears of renewed conflict.
